- We are The Misery Bay Dulcimer Club of Erie, Pennsylvania, located in the farthest northwest corner of the state.
- We were founded in March of 1990 for the purpose of learning, performing, teaching and enjoying the Appalacian Mountain Dulcimer.
- LEARNING - We travel to dulcimer festivals and we bring nationally renown dulcimer artists to our area for performances and workshops.
- PERFORMING - We’ve played over 300 concerts ~ including nursing homes, hospitals, schools, members’ churches and at community events.
- TEACHING - Every year in April, May and June, we teach an adult beginner mountain dulcimer class for 10 Thursday evenings at Asbury Woods Nature Center.
- ENJOYING - Our club members not only enjoy playing the dulcimer together, but we’ve formed life-long friendships.
